tiêm tất
Definition
Adjective: - Neat and tidy; proper and complete: Describes something done thoroughly, with care and attention to detail, resulting in a neat, orderly, and satisfactory state. It implies completeness and propriety.
Usage Examples
- Adjective:
- Căn phòng được dọn dẹp rất tiêm tất. (The room was cleaned very neatly and thoroughly.)
- Anh ấy mặc bộ vest trông thật tiêm tất. (He looks very neat and proper in his suit.)
- Công việc đã được chuẩn bị tiêm tất cho buổi lễ. (The preparations for the ceremony were done properly and completely.)
Advanced Usage
- The word tiêm tất is considered somewhat formal or literary in modern Vietnamese. In everyday speech, tươm tất is more commonly used with the same meaning.
Variants and Related Words
- Tươm tất (adj): The more common variant, meaning neat, tidy, proper, and thorough.
- Mọi thứ đã được sắp xếp tươm tất. (Everything has been arranged neatly and properly.)

Notes on Usage
- Tiêm tất is often used interchangeably with tươm tất. Dictionaries frequently list one as a cross-reference to the other, indicating they are variants.
- It is typically used to describe the state of objects, appearances, or the manner in which tasks are completed.
